3.252 Definitions.
Sec. 2.
As used in this act:
(a)"Board" means a county board of commissioners.
(b)"Local unit of government" means a city, village, township, or county.
(c)"Political subdivision" means any agency or local unit of government of this state which now is, or after the effective date of this act becomes, authorized to levy taxes or empowered to cause taxes to be levied.
(d)"Property rights" means the ownership of an easement over, or any other interest in, real property or water located in this state.
(e)"United States" means the federal government, or any agency or instrumentality of the federal government.
History: 1986, Act 201, Imd. Eff. July 25, 1986
